School
W. F. Kaynor Technical High School, or Kaynor Tech, is a high school located in . Students from Waterbury and the surrounding towns can attend Kaynor. Kaynor Tech is part of the Connecticut Technical Education and Career System. is situated 2,900 feet north of Waterbury Fire Department Station 8.

Synagogue
is a historic synagogue at 359–375 Cooke Street in . Built in 1929, it is the first synagogue in the state to be built in the Byzantine Revival style, and was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1995 for its architecture. is situated 1¼ miles east of Waterbury Fire Department Station 8.
